During the course of the evening, we will be treated to a private viewing and walkthrough of the beautiful exhibition Rina Banerjee: Make Me a Summary of the World, the artist’s first mid-career survey. Banerjee’s sumptuous installations and sculptures assembled from myriad found objects, both natural and manmade, together with her exquisite paintings, both fascinate and intrigue while addressing the crucial global geopolitical, environmental and social issues we face today.

Born in Kolkata, India in 1963, Banerjee was raised in the United Kingdom and the United States. After receiving a B.S. degree in polymer engineering and working as a polymer research chemist, she left the profession to pursue an M.F.A. from Yale University. Based in New York City, Banerjee has exhibited internationally, with notable solo exhibitions at the Freer|Sackler Gallery, Smithsonian Institution, Washington, D.C. and the Musée Guimet, Paris. Her works are held in private and public collections worldwide, such as the Whitney Museum of American Art; Brooklyn Museum; Hammer Museum; San Francisco Museum of Modern Art; Kiran Nadar Museum of Art, New Delhi; Devi Art Foundation, New Delhi; and Centre Pompidou.
